Inner bolt on the upper arm, left side, is a bugger. > All in all pretty straightforward once you know the wheel carrier has to > come out. On the right side, you have to take out the washer tank, battery, > and battery tray. While the tray was out, I cleaned it and primed and > painted it. > > On the left side, I took loose the vacuum line at the booster and a cable > terminal block at the inner firewall to try to get my hand in. As always, you > have to be careful with the little nipple for the branch vacuum line. > > On the washer tank, one of the rubber seals for the pumps broke, so now I > need to send more jingies to Mr. Q. > > Forgot to pump up the brakes first.
